Blackwall

Chambers's Encyclopaedia, Volume 2: Beaugency to Cataract, p. 205

Blackwall, a suburb of London, in Middlesex, at the junction of the Lee with the Thames, 3\frac{1}{2} miles ESE. of St Paul's. It has foundries, shipbuilding yards, East and West India Docks, and a tunnel under the Thames (opened in 1897).
